Silsbee @ BC (Rough Stats) 12 Min Quarter (2)

Ā 

Silsbee (30 Plays)

Rush (17) / Pass (13)

First Downs (9) Punts (3)

FG / TD

Defense w/ 3 "Sacks"

Ā 

Bridge City (15 Plays)

Rush (8) Pass (7)

First Downs (1) Punts (4)

Defense w/ 1 "Sack"

Ā 

Summary:

Silsbee got better every possession w/ Johnson finishing up 6-7 of passing for the two "Scores".

Solid run game inside and outside w/ downhill action.

Ā 

BC defense not bad early but once Tigers got a rhythm in run game they couldn't stop them.

BC offense never got comfortable with good pressure from dline.

In the controlled part, WO-S scored 3 TD's (2 for 1st team and 1 for 2nd team). Lumberton did not score and only picked up one 1st down.

In the two live quarters, WO-S scored 1 TD. Lumberton did not score and never crossed the 50.

Overall, WO-S scored 4 TD's, Lumberton 0 TD's.

Mustang defense looks really really good.

Lumberton looks like they could struggle this year.

Just first scrimmage. Lot's of football to be played.
